My favorite part of solo road trips is exploring whatever random coffee shops strike my fancy. I stayed near New Haven, CT after my Tuesday wedding, slept in as late as possible, and then googled coffee shops between New Haven and New York City. I didn’t care where I spent my afternoon, as long as it put me closer to NYC, had Internet, and served really good coffee. I chose a place and started driving, and certainly wasn’t disappointed!
Espresso Neat is an idealistic coffee shop tucked away in a corner in Darian, CT. They call themselves an “Artisan Coffee Bar,” which made my litte heart happy. The big windows, comfortable benches, and abundance of outlets made me even happier. And then I tasted the coffee, and decided to stay their all day long. Amazing, folks. Amazing.
